Canada - Import of Pipes or Tubes of Copper-Zinc Base Alloy
Since 2014, Canada Import of Pipes or Tubes of Copper-Zinc Base Alloy fell by 4% year on year. At $10,030,507 in 2019, the country was number 12 among other countries in Import of Pipes or Tubes of Copper-Zinc Base Alloy. Canada is overtaken by Czech Republic, which was number 11 with $10,298,303 and is followed by India at $8,952,644.2. United States topped the ranking with $98,719,685.92 in 2019, that is a decrease of 9% versus 2018. Italy, Germany and China resp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Palestine recorded the best 5 years average growth at +297.8% per year, while Uganda recorded the worst performance at -66% per year.
